This summer ten Wick High School pupils from fifth and sixth year will be flying to Belize for a four week adventure.

The trip will be comprised of three parts and will last around 4 weeks. A large part of the Tropical Rainforest phase will be working with the Royal Botanic Gardens Edinburgh at their base in Las Cuevas in the Chiquibul rainforest where the students will be assisting them to conserve plants and animal habitats.

•Tropical Rainforest Phase, Volunteering Phase and the Reflection Phase.

As part of the Tropical Rainforest phase, pupils will be undertaking their Duke of Edinburgh Gold expedition through the jungle. During their volunteering phase, pupils will choose to work on projects that will benefit their Belizean community.

An important part of the trip is the Reflection Phase, where students will work with AdventuraScotland on activities that will help them come to terms with what they have achieved and how it will affect their outlook on life, career and education.

The pupils and teachers have been tasked with raising all their own funds and to date have raised £25,053.
